74LVC Family Inverters & Buffers, Texas Instruments
Texas Instruments range of Inverters and Buffers from the 74LVC Family of Low-voltage CMOS Logic ICs. The 74LVC Family use silicon gate CMOS technology and is designed to operate at 3.3V, allowing a significant reduction in power consumption when compared to 5V systems.
